Latest Patents

One of his key inventions is the "Controlled thruster driven profiler for coastal waters." This device serves as a controllable variable speed thruster-driven oceanographic profiler designed specifically for coastal waters. It is instrumental in measuring the vertical structure of selected properties of the oceanic water column. Antonio holds 1 patent for this invention.
